Comparing Homes Feels Easier for Buyers in Morningside, Alberta for June 2026
Morningside, ABBuyers do better when comparison comes before emotion. Last month, 5 sales sat against 9 homes in inventory and 1.80 months of supply, so the search had enough structure to compare carefully.
The typical home price stayed at 588,000, and homes sold at 98.2% of list. That tells me buyers should compare condition and price together instead of focusing only on the asking number.
When homes average 45 days on market, the pace is measured enough to learn from each showing. You can still move with intent without feeling pushed into the first option.
Keep a side-by-side list of the homes you like, note the tradeoffs, and rank them before the next weekend. The right decision usually becomes obvious when you stop trying to keep every option open.
